Safety devices
The safety devices are designed to protect the user
and may not be de- activated or repurposed .
Relief valve
· If the hand spray gun is closed, the relief valve
opens and the high-pres- sure pump routes the
water back to the pump suction side . This prevents
the permissible working pressure from being
exceeded .
· he relief valve is set and sealed at the factory . It
may only be adjusted by the customer service .
Safety valve
The safety valve opens if the permissible maximum
allowable working pressure is exceeded (see
technical specifications); the water flows out .
The safety valve is set and sealed at the factory . It
may only be adjusted by the customer service .
Thermal valve
The thermal valve protects the high-pressure pump
from impermissible warming in circulation
operation if the hand spray gun is closed .
The thermal valve opens if the maximum permissi-
ble temperature of 68°C is exceeded and drains the
hot water .
High-temperature water and petrol
engine appliances
DANGER!
· Use only the fuel specified in the operating
instructions . The use of non-approved fuels
increases the risk of explosion .
· When refuelling petrol engine devices, take care
not to get any fuel on the hot surfaces .
· Always observe the special safety instructions for
petrol engine appliances contained in the operating
instructions!
· When operating the appliance in interior rooms,
sufficient ventilation and exhaust gas extraction
must be ensured (risk of poisoning) .
· The exhaust opening must not be blocked .
· Ensure that no exhaust gas emissions occur in the
immediate vicinity of the air inlets .
WARNING!
· Do not bend over or touch the exhaust outlet .
During burner operation do not touch the boiler .
(Risk of burns) .
Safety instructions
DANGER!
· Do not operate the high-pressure cleaner if fuel has
been spilt . Move the appliance to another location
and avoid all spark generation .
· Do not store, spill or use fuel in the vicinity of open
flames or appliances such as ovens, boilers, water
heaters, etc . that have a pilot flame or could
generate sparks .
· Keep easily inflammable objects and substances
away from the exhaust silencer (at least 2 m) .
· Do not operate the engine without the exhaust
silencer and check and clean this regularly (replace if
necessary) .
· Do not use the engine in wooded, bushy or grassy
terrain unless the exhaust pipe is fitted with a spark
arrestor .
· Except during adjustment work, do not run the
engine without an attached air filter or without the
cover over the intake manifold .
